Marrugeku
Burrbgaja Yalirra 2

 

Following the critically acclaimed, sell-out season of Jurrungu Ngan-ga, Marrugeku presents Burrbgaja Yalirra 2 from 21-29 Apr. Don’t miss out on tickets to this triple-bill featuring performances by Bhenji Ra, Ses Bero & Stan Nalo and Emmanuel James Brown.

The Frog’s First Song Bookmaking workshop

 

Join Jason Phu and writer Jazz Money in a book-making workshop for children, inspired by the band of frogs featured in Jason’s new installation as part of The National 4. Perfect for kids aged 8-12 years old, the workshop will be held on Sun 23 Apr, 10am.

Molchat Doma
Vivid Sydney

 

At the grimy cross-roads between post-punk, new-wave and synth-pop Molchat Doma have amassed a cult following with their frenetic sound and existential lyrics. See them live at Carriageworks as part of Vivid Sydney, 12 Jun – tickets selling fast!
